ok since i dont have FSM. you have a volt meter? just test outta the connector. unplug from headlights. hook up battery. turn on headlights on lo check for 12V and then switch to high check for 12V and check for continuity to ground. and label the wires. should be same layout of both sides...

as for grounds as long as ONE light is only on at a time then theres no problem. if you plan on running both lights a "upgrade" in wiring is required to avoid future problems.... electrical diag sucks!

as far as the HID itself dont touch wiring. the only thing if you had to would be wiring the connector to original oem wiring. and for halogen it's as easy as extending wires (use same gauge wire to handle current of the headlight)...
